Title: Innovator Profile: Eugene Shin Ming Beh
Introduction: Eugene Shin Ming Beh, a prolific inventor based in Portola Valley, CA, has made significant contributions in the field of materials science with a total of 7 patents to his name. His innovative solutions have ranged from advanced aerogel sorbents to adhesive technologies with substrate compatibilizing particles.
Latest Patents:
1. Tunable, rapid uptake, aminopolymer aerogel sorbent for direct air capture of CO - A unique primary amine polymer aerogel designed for efficient CO capture.
2. Adhesive with substrate compatibilizing particles - A novel adhesive technology that enhances bonding between substrates through chemically linked compatibilizing particles.
Career Highlights: Eugene Shin Ming Beh has demonstrated his expertise while working at renowned companies such as Palo Alto Research Center Inc. and Xerox Corporation.
